Since 1807, Fancher Chair has made wooden seating in Falconer, New York, evolving from a sawmill into a custom OEM manufacturer for residential, office and institutional furniture companies. Its 125,000-square-foot facility employs more than 100 people, including second-generation staff and workers with over 30 years of experience, and produces roughly 300 chairs a day while accommodating both small runs and large orders. The company is listed on New York State’s Historic Business Preservation Registry and offers FSC-certified products, with several products also carrying LEED certification.
